Consideration of 6/15/87 City Council Minutes <br /> <br />Pat Klaers stated that the minutes from the 6/15/87 City Council meeting <br />were not available at the time of the meeting. <br /> <br />4. 1987 Audit Presentation <br /> <br />Mr. Gary Groen of Abdo. Abdo and Eick was present to review the 1986 audit <br />with the City Council. Mr. Groen stated that through the audit he could <br />see significant improvements over 1985. He explained that the Utilities <br />Department audit was done by a different firm but those figures had been <br />combined into the City's audit. <br /> <br />Mr. Groen explained the various parts of the audit and how it all ties <br />together. He went over the different funds and walked the City Council <br />through the detailed information section of the audit. <br /> <br />Discussion was carried on regarding the fund balance in the General Fund <br />which. at the time of the audit. was $344.120 and Mr. Groen had suggested <br />$500.000. Pat Klaers questioned why during the 1985 audit Groen suggested <br />$400.000 to $450.000 and now had changed the figure to $500.000. Groen <br />explained that it was simply because as the City's expenditures increase. <br />so must the fund balance. Klaers explained that changes that have taken <br />place in this fund balance because of separating out the Landfill. Lawcon <br />and Park Dedication activity. <br />
